How they compare
Eswatini currently reports 5.37 million current US$ against 4.70 million current US$ in Mauritania, a difference of 661,640 current US$.
That makes Eswatini's figure about 1.1 times Mauritania's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 26 shared years of data; in 1995 it was Mauritania ahead.
Eswatini ranks 141st and Mauritania ranks 143rd of 149 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Eswatini averaged higher in 1 and Mauritania in 3.
